Hi all,

is there any outlook on making this work with UPnP? I was hoping this would come in Kodi, but it doesn't seem that way. Server instance shows movie sets just fine, but all clients (Windows 8.1, RaspBMC and Pivos Xios) don't.
As I have multiple kids movies with 100+ short movies (Tom & Jerry etc) movie sets are quite important to me as one can imagine Wink
I've tried to work around it with playlists but that doesn't solve the issue unfortunately.

Any insight is greatly appreciated!
Why not export library as single files and setup paths as SMB instead of upnp (this is if your trying to duplicate lib info from host to client)
The exported .nfo will be scanned to the clients local DB with whatever set info the videos had on host/server

Or you could setup a shared SQL DB so same info is maintained across all hosts and client instead of each having a independent local DB
Thanks for your suggestions. The reason why I want to use UPnP is because it is the route chosen by the Kodi team, and SQL support will probably be deprecated. Other reason is that it works much faster then SQL. Because I have multiple clients (low-end) the local db option is not really an option for me.
